On Tue, Oct 22, 2019 at 11:47 PM Navid Emamdoost <navid.emamdoost@gmail.com> wrote: > > In the implementation of ttc_setup_clocksource() when > clk_notifier_register() fails the execution should go to error handling. > Additionally, to avoid memory leak the allocated memory for ttccs should > be released, too. So, goto error handling to release the memory and > return. > > Fixes: e932900a3279 ("arm: zynq: Use standard timer binding") > Signed-off-by: Navid Emamdoost <navid.emamdoost@gmail.com> > --- > drivers/clocksource/timer-cadence-ttc.c | 20 +++++++++++--------- > 1 file changed, 11 insertions(+), 9 deletions(-) > > diff --git a/drivers/clocksource/timer-cadence-ttc.c b/drivers/clocksource/timer-cadence-ttc.c > index 88fe2e9ba9a3..035e16bc17d3 100644 > --- a/drivers/clocksource/timer-cadence-ttc.c > +++ b/drivers/clocksource/timer-cadence-ttc.c > @@ -328,10 +328,8 @@ static int __init ttc_setup_clocksource(struct clk *clk, void __iomem *base, > ttccs->ttc.clk = clk; > > err = clk_prepare_enable(ttccs->ttc.clk); > - if (err) { > - kfree(ttccs); > - return err; > - } > + if (err) > + goto release_ttccs; > > ttccs->ttc.freq = clk_get_rate(ttccs->ttc.clk); > > @@ -341,8 +339,10 @@ static int __init ttc_setup_clocksource(struct clk *clk, void __iomem *base, > > err = clk_notifier_register(ttccs->ttc.clk, > &ttccs->ttc.clk_rate_change_nb); > - if (err) > + if (err) { > pr_warn("Unable to register clock notifier.\n"); > + goto release_ttccs; > + } > > ttccs->ttc.base_addr = base; > ttccs->cs.name = "ttc_clocksource"; > @@ -363,16 +363,18 @@ static int __init ttc_setup_clocksource(struct clk *clk, void __iomem *base, > ttccs->ttc.base_addr + TTC_CNT_CNTRL_OFFSET); > > err = clocksource_register_hz(&ttccs->cs, ttccs->ttc.freq / PRESCALE); > - if (err) { > - kfree(ttccs); > - return err; > - } > + if (err) > + goto release_ttccs; > > ttc_sched_clock_val_reg = base + TTC_COUNT_VAL_OFFSET; > sched_clock_register(ttc_sched_clock_read, timer_width, > ttccs->ttc.freq / PRESCALE); > > return 0; > + > +release_ttccs: > + kfree(ttccs); > + return err; > } > > static int ttc_rate_change_clockevent_cb(struct notifier_block *nb, > -- > 2.17.1 >
